Eurocode 1
Wind load on signboards (force coefficient)
Description:
Calculation of wind load action effects on signboards with rectangular surface area. The total
horizontal force, horizontal eccentricity, and base overturning moment are calculated from the force
coefficient corresponding to the overall effect of the wind action on the structure
According to:
EN 1991-1-4:2005+A1:2010 Section 7.4.3
Supported
National
Annexes:
Α) Calculation of force coefficients: Only countries that adopt CEN recommended values for section
7.4.3 of EN1991-1-4 are supported. B) Peak velocity pressure: The value of the peak velocity pressure
can be specified manually. Otherwise automatic calculation of peak velocity pressure is supported, in
addition to countries that adopt the CEN recommended values for NDPs, also for the following
National Annexes: Finland, Portugal. The National Annexes of Germamy, Norway, Spain, Sweden,
Switzerland are NOT supported (enter peak velocity pressure manually).

Notes
1. The calculated effective wind pressure weff, total wind force FW, and total wind overturning
moment MW correspond to the total wind action effects and they are appropriate for global
verifications of the element according to the force coefficient method. For local verifications
appropriate wind pressure on local surfaces must be estimated according to the relevant
external pressure coefficients, as specified in EN1991-1-4 §5.2.

Calculation of peak velocity pressure
Reference area and height
The reference height for the wind action ze is located at the center of the signboard, as specified in
EN1991-1-4 §7.4.3(3). The reference area for the wind action Aref is the wind loaded area of the
signboard, as specified in EN1991-1-4 §7.4.3(3). Therefore:
ze = zg + h / 2 = 3.000 m + 4.500 m / 2 = 5.250 m

Aref = b ⋅ h = 3.000 m ⋅ 4.500 m = 13.50 m2

Basic wind velocity

The basic wind velocity vb is defined in EN1991-1-4 §4.2(2)P as a function of the wind direction and
time of year at 10 m above ground of terrain category II. The value of vb includes the effects of the
directional factor cdir and the seasonal factor cseason and it is provided in the National Annex. In the
following calculations the basic wind velocity is considered as vb = 30.00 m/s.

Terrain roughness
The roughness length z0 and the minimum height zmin are specified in EN1991-1-4 Table 4.1 as a
function of the terrain category. For terrain category I the corresponding values are z0 = 0.010 m and
zmin = 1.0 m.

The terrain factor kr depending on the roughness length z0 = 0.010 m is calculated in accordance with
EN1991-1-4 equation (4.5):

kr = 0.19 ⋅ (z0 / z0,II)0.07 = 0.19 ⋅ (0.010 m / 0.050 m)0.07 = 0.1698

The roughness factor cr(ze) at the reference height ze accounts for the variability of the mean wind
velocity at the site. It is calculated in accordance with EN1991-1-4 equation 4.4. For the examined case
ze ≥ zmin:

cr(ze) = kr ⋅ ln(max{ze, zmin} / z0) = 0.1698 ⋅ ln(max{5.250 m, 1.0 m} / 0.010 m) = 1.0633

Orography factor

Where orography (e.g. hills, cliffs etc.) is significant its effect in the wind velocities should be taken
into account using an orography factor c0(ze) different than 1.0, as specified in EN1994-1-1 §4.3.3. The
recommended procedure in EN1994-1-1 §4.3.3 for calculation of the orography factor c0(ze) is
described in EN1994-1-1 §A.3.
In the following calculations the orography factor is considered as c0(ze) = 1.000.

Mean wind velocity


The mean wind velocity vm(ze) at reference height ze depends on the terrain roughness, terrain
orography and the basic wind velocity vb. It is determined using EN1991-1-4 equation (4.3):
vm(ze) = cr(ze) ⋅ c0(ze) ⋅ vb = 1.0633 ⋅ 1.000 ⋅ 30.00 m/s = 31.90 m/s

Wind turbulence
The turbulence intensity Iv(ze) at reference height ze is defined as the standard deviation of the
turbulence divided by the mean wind velocity. It is calculated in accordance with EN1991-1-4 equation
4.7. For the examined case ze ≥ zmin.

Iv(ze) = kI / [ c0(ze) ⋅ ln(max{ze, zmin} / z0) ] = 1.000 / [ 1.000 ⋅ ln(max{5.250 m, 1.0 m} / 0.010 m) ] =
0.1597

Basic velocity pressure

The basic velocity pressure qb is the pressure corresponding to the wind momentum determined at
the basic wind velocity vb. The basic velocity pressure is calculated according to the fundamental
relation specified in EN1991-14 §4.5(1):
qb = (1/2) ⋅ ρ ⋅ vb2 = (1/2) ⋅ 1.25 kg/m3 ⋅ (30.00 m/s)2 = 562 N/m2 = 0.562 kN/m2

where ρ is the density of the air in accordance with EN1991-1-4 §4.5(1). In this calculation the
following value is considered: ρ = 1.25 kg/m3. Note that by definition 1 N = 1 kg⋅m/s2.

Peak velocity pressure


The peak velocity pressure qp(ze) at reference height ze includes mean and short-term velocity
fluctuations. It is determined according to EN1991-1-4 equation 4.8:
qp(ze) = (1 + 7⋅Iv(ze)) ⋅ (1/2) ⋅ ρ ⋅ vm(ze)2 = (1 + 7⋅0.1597) ⋅ (1/2) ⋅ 1.25 kg/m3 ⋅ (31.90 m/s)2 = 1347 N/m2
⇒ qp(ze) = 1.347 kN/m2

Note that by definition 1 N = 1 kg⋅m/s2.


Calculation of wind forces on the structure
Structural factor
The structural factor cscd is determined in accordance with EN1991-1-4 Section 6. A value of cscd = 1.0
is generally conservative for small structures not-susceptible to wind turbulence effects. In the
following calculations the structural factor is considered as cscd = 1.000.

Force coefficient
The force coefficient cf is given in EN1991-1-4 Sections 7 and 8 depending on the type of structure or
structural element. According to EN1991-1-4 §7.4.3, for signboards with zg ≥ h / 4 or b / h ≤ 1, the force
coefficient is cf = 1.800.

Total wind force

The wind force on the structure Fw for the overall wind effect is estimated according to the force
coefficient method as specified in EN1991-1-4 §5.3.

Fw = cscd ⋅ cf ⋅ qp(ze) ⋅ Aref = 1.000 ⋅ 1.800 ⋅ 1.347 kN/m2 ⋅ 13.50 m2 = 32.722 kN

The total wind force Fw takes into account the overall wind effect. The corresponding effective wind
pressure weff on the reference wind area Aref is equal to:
weff = Fw / Aref = 32.722 kN / 13.50 m2 = 2.424 kN/m2

This effective pressure weff = 2.424 kN/m2 is appropriate for global verifications of the structure
according to the force coefficient method. It is not appropriate for local verifications of structural
elements. For the latter case appropriate wind pressure on local surfaces must be estimated
according to the relevant pressure coefficients, as specified in EN1991-1-4 §5.2.

Overturning moment
According to EN1991-1-4 §7.4.3 the resultant force normal to the signboard should be taken to act at
the height of the center of the signboard. The total overturning moment Mw acting at the base of the
structure is equal to:
Mw = Fw ⋅ (zg + h / 2) = 32.722 kN ⋅ (3.000 m + 4.500 m / 2) = 171.79 kNm

The overturning moment corresponds to the wind action total effect, i.e. it is the total overturning
moment for all the base supports.

Horizontal eccentricity
According to EN1991-1-4 §7.4.3 and the National Annex the resultant force normal to the signboard
should be taken to act with a horizontal eccentricity e. In this calculation the following normalized
eccentricity is considered e/b = ±0.250, where b is the width of the signboard wind loaded area. The
total torsional moment Tw acting at the base of the structure is equal to:
Tw = ±0.250 ⋅ b ⋅ Fw = ±0.250 ⋅ 3.000 m ⋅ 32.722 kN = 24.54 kNm

The torsional moment corresponds to the wind action total effect, i.e. it is the total torsional moment
for all the base supports.

Additional notes

The calculated wind action effects are characteristic values (unfactored). Appropriate load
factors should be applied for the relevant design situation. For ULS verifications the partial load
factor γQ = 1.50 is applicable for variable actions according to EN1990.
